Tkで準備されているmessageboxではなく、カスタムメッセージボックスを作りたいと考えています。

要件としては、

  1. 常にTopLevelであること
    アプリケーションのコアとなるTkオブジェクトよりも、メッセージボックスが表示されている間は、メッセージボックスが前面にしたいです。

  2. メッセージボックス以外の操作が不可(モーダル)
    メッセージボックスが押されるまで、他のTKオブジェクトは操作できないようにしたい。

  3. メッセージボックスの戻り値を待つ
    メッセージボックスの入力を待ってから次のアクション(ウィジットの表示/非表示等)に移りたい。

  4. アプリケーションの処理は継続したい
    アプリケーションのコアとなるTkオブジェクトは、afterメソッドにより定期的な処理は継続したい。

  5. カスタムメッセージボックスには標準のタイトルバーはつけたくない。
     

このようなメッセージボックスをカスタムで作成したいのですが、うまくいきません。

実行結果
メッセージボックスは、モーダルにならず、閉じると以下のエラーになります。

invalid command name "1469565913800dialog_mouse_release"
    while executing
"1469565913800dialog_mouse_release 138 1 ?? ?? ?? 264 98160984 ?? 19 21 ?? 0 ?? ?? .!frame3.!button2 5 543 480 ??"
    invoked from within
"if {"[1469565913800dialog_mouse_release 138 1 ?? ?? ?? 264 98160984 ?? 19 21 ?? 0 ?? ?? .!frame3.!button2 5 543 480 ??]" == "break"} break"
    (command bound to event)

どうやら自己解決できたようです。
エラーのメッセージdialog_mouse_releaseから、マウスのリリースイベントを通知したいのに、ダイアログが破棄されてしまっていることが原因と推定しました。

CreateDialogメソッドにおいて、Button-1、B1-Motion、ButtonRelease-1をバインドしています。これは、タイトルバーに代えてself.Title_Barをドラッグするとボックスを移動させるためにバインドしています。

そこで、
btn_msgbox_clickedメソッドにおいては、フラグ変数:self.isDestroyを用いて、
その後にバインドされたdialog_mouse_releaseメソッドが呼び出されるので、そこからdestroyメソッドを呼ぶように変更しました。
